Alluri, Chandra M.2008-08-15NO_RESTRIC2008-08-152008-08-15https://hdl.handle.net/1920/3228This thesis proposes a solution to test calculation engines in financial services applications such as banking, mortgage, insurance, and trading. Calculation engines form the heart of financial applications, as the results are very sensitive to the business and can cause severe damage if wrong. But controllability and observability of these calculations are low. In order to test these calculations, more robust and sophisticated methods are required. In this thesis, input space partitioning, along with automation, were applied with the help of tools. Case studies were conducted to validate the effectiveness of this approach. Finally, a framework is recommended to test the calculation engines.en-USCalculation enginesInput space partitioning [ISP]Category Partition Method [CPM]Base choice [Bc]Coverage criteriaTest AutomationTesting Calculation Engines Using Input Space Partitioning and AutomationThesis